Background technique
The carbon brush of motor and the carbon brush of generator are referred to as carbon brush for electric machine or motor brush again, and the appearance of carbon brush for electric machine is a little
As wiping the rubber item of pencil, there is conducting wire extraction on top, volume varies.And the Wound-rotor type carbon brush used on motor
It often will appear the such case that sparkles, initiation accident be easy when sparkling and burns motor, therefore, reduction carbon brush sparkles several
Very it is necessary to and be rate the reason of the Wound-rotor type carbon brush on motor can sparkle: we are using wound-rotor motor
When carbon brush, due to constantly wearing to carbon brush among long-term operation, it is in contact face injustice, the pressure of carbon brush
Power not enough either slip ring is non-round and bearing on there is oil droplet or other sundries to fall between slip ring and carbon brush etc. a variety of feelings
Condition can all cause carbon brush to give off sparks.How to eliminate the submethod that carbon brush sparkles: we can be used fine sandpaper by carbon brush and
The contact surface of slip ring is polished more smooth, or carries out adjustment appropriate to the pressure of carbon brush, and check whether slip ring is justified, if
If the incrustation for adhering to or being trapped in brush carrier is more, compressed air purging is cleared away or used using brush.Carry out slip ring and carbon brush
Safeguard procedures can effectively reduce Wound-rotor type and click the probability that carbon brush sparkles.
